We begin with a warm welcome for our newest Explorers: Otis, Ted and Cooper and our new Discoverers: Emmy and Olivia.


Our theme this week is summer gardens. We will be looking at flowers, their petals, leaves and roots. Outside, children can have fun searching for mini creatures in the garden, and spotting similarities and differences. We will remember to take care not to cause too much disturbance, and where a closer examination is needed, we will safely return the creatures to the wild.


The Explorers will be learning a new rhyme - 'These are the flower buds, shut so tight' - and creating flower pictures. The Discoverers will be listening to the story of The Very Hungry Caterpillar, and decorating their walls with scenes from the story.


The ice cream parlour has opened in the theme area and the children can buy and sell ice creams. As for the taste of the different flavours, they will need to use their imaginations! Please remember to apply 24 hr sun cream to your child before they come to The Barn and ensure they have a named sun hat with them.


The Discoverers’ word of the week is antennae.
